In Multiplayer Jerome-092 comes in two variations: one exclusive to [[James Cutter]] largely identical to how he functions in the campaign, and one exclusive to Commander Jerome that performs differently. Both versions of Jerome can be built at the [[UNSC Armory]]. For the Captain Cutter version unupgraded Jerome starts off [[dual wielding]] [[M6C magnum]]s and is great against infantry, but only okay against vehicles, aircraft, and structures. Once upgraded with a Spartan Laser Jerome will be effective against vehicles and aircraft. In [[Blitz]] Jerome-092 costs 220 energy and features the Rush ability that eliminates spawn debuffs. Commander Jerome cannot hijack enemy vehicles but is able to inspire nearby troops to increase damage and call in a personalized command Mantis. He also wields a custom Hydra instead of a Spartan Laser. Jerome can pilot the Mantis himself or the player can use it as a separate unit. The Command Mantis will only use its missiles if Jerome is piloting it. If the Mantis is destroyed while Commander Jerome is piloting it Jerome will take damage, but he will not die. Unupgraded Commander Jerome is great against infantry, aircraft, and structures, but only okay against vehicles.
